How to Properly Install an Electric TV Cable Wall Box
Installing an electric TV cable wall box is a complex process that requires professional expertise. You need to have knowledge about electrical wiring, techniques, and tools to ensure that your installation is safe, efficient, and cost-effective.
The cost of installing an electric TV cable wall box varies depending on the level of complexity of the job. It also depends on the location of the installation, the materials used, and the contractor you hire. The average cost of a wall-mounted TV installation in the US is around $500, which includes the cost of the bracket, mounting, and cable management.
Before you start your installation, its important to check your state and local building codes and regulations. Some states require licensed professionals to do electrical installations, while others allow homeowners to do their own installations.
If you decide to do the installation yourself, make sure you have the right tools, including a stud finder, drywall saw, level, screwdriver, and drill. Youll also need to get an electric TV cable wall box from your local hardware store. There are different types of boxes available, so choose the one that suits your needs and preferences.
To install the box, you need to first locate the studs in the wall. You can use a stud finder to locate the studs. Once you find the studs, use the drywall saw to cut a hole in the wall that matches the size of the box. Install the box by screwing it into the studs.
Next, insert the cables into the box and use cable clips to hold them in place. Connect the cables to your TV and other devices, and then mount your TV onto the bracket.
